Output 66b23115d23f3dae874a0bc9512fe4173a9a69281853b8b98150f4c0da3734c7:1

value
16740
script pubkey
OP_0 OP_PUSHBYTES_20 d8a1bfe2d627e6b08fc4248d5c95d4e3a5b75cb7
address
ltc1qmzsmlckkylntpr7yyjx4e9w5uwjmwh9hvp9aa6
transaction
66b23115d23f3dae874a0bc9512fe4173a9a69281853b8b98150f4c0da3734c7
spent
true